There's another post on here where this woman talks about dating a rich guy and she was like "oh you can't drink alcohol on a public sidewalk here" and he was like "Sure you can -- it's $500." Like he'd done it often enough that he had the "price" memorized.
the word "privilege" comes from the Latin privilegium, meaning "private law," or law granting one person or group benefits others don't enjoy
I remember reading an article about Koch Industries that said they just budget in fines for violating environmental regulations and lawsuit settlements for damage and accidents caused by broken pipelines -- it’s cheaper than installing cleaner, safer equipment.
Fines that aren’t adjusted to the means of the violator are worse than useless.
Punishable by fine = legal for the rich
